Reckless driving reported involving white Mercedes near Hwy 55Buffalo MN

audio iconTraffic
Near Hwy 55, Buffalo, MN 55313

A white Mercedes sedan was reported for reckless driving near Highway 55 in Buffalo. The vehicle was seen cutting off other cars and crossing lanes unsafely. The driver, described as a male in his early 20s, may have fled to the area near Culver's and Walmart. A female passenger without a license was also mentioned. Law enforcement responded to locate the vehicle and individuals involved.
